VIDEOS OF THE YEAR

Ohio district’s ‘School Bus Jive’
South-Western City Schools in Grove City created this catchy school bus safety video for students in kindergarten through eighth grade. Driver Ron McClure II raps about the district’s school bus safety rules, including how to board the bus safely.

Texas district’s ‘School Bus Shuffle’
Houston Independent School District also produced an infectious music video on school bus safety. Transportation staff member Curtis Harris came up with the song and dance moves to remind students and drivers about staying safe on the bus.

PHOTO GALLERY OF THE YEAR

Action-packed training for school bus emergencies
In August, more than 1,200 Houston Independent School District bus drivers and attendants took part in realistic, hands-on survival rescue training. This photo gallery gives a look at the engaging drills — from a bus fire to a train wreck to an armed intruder.
